The Faculty of Science invites applications for part-time Sessional Lecturer positions to teach SCIE 113, the First Year Seminar Course in Science in 2023 Winter Term 1. We are seeking multiple individuals to teach 1, 2 or maximum 3 sections each.
Course Description:
UBC's First-Year Seminar in Science is a 3 credit course which offers a small-class experience where students learn about what science is and how it is done. In this course, students learn to develop and analyze arguments, read scientific literature, and interpret data; these skills are then used to write argumentative essays. We also explore how society influences science, and how science influences society, including issues of diversity, equity, and inclusion.

Primary duties include teaching interactive classes three times per week to first-year undergraduate science students and providing feedback and grades on assignments. The course curriculum is well defined, and sessional lecturers will be provided with a detailed lesson plan and pre-prepared course site on the UBC learning management system. Additional duties include collaborating with graduate teaching assistants and attending teaching team meetings. The term is expected to run from September 6th to December 22nd, 2023.
Candidates should have a PhD in any field of science, and relevant teaching experience at the post-secondary level, ideally with experience teaching writing or communication. Experience with the Canvas learning management system is an asset.
